// Real banner from a WSL 1 distribution. WSL 1 has no kernel of its own and always reports this
// fixed 4.4.0 compatibility version, which is why an ordinal "major >= 4" comparison misreads it
// as WSL 2. See https://learn.microsoft.com/windows/wsl/compare-versions
private const string Wsl1Banner =
"Linux version 4.4.0-19041-Microsoft (Microsoft@Microsoft.com) (gcc version 5.4.0 (GCC) ) #488-Microsoft Mon Sep 01 13:43:00 PST 2020";
// Historical WSL 1 compatibility banner from https://github.com/Microsoft/WSL/issues/1090.
// This release string is synthetic and should still be treated as WSL 1, not a real Linux kernel.
private const string HistoricalWsl1Banner =
"Linux version 3.4.0-Microsoft (Microsoft@Microsoft.com) (gcc version 4.7 (GCC) ) #1 SMP PREEMPT Wed Dec 31 14:42:53 PST 2014";
// Parseable custom kernel release used by .wslconfig. It carries no WSL-specific tokens, so
// the WSL environment check must rely on the surrounding shell signals instead of the banner.
private const string CustomKernelBanner =
"Linux version 6.1.0-custom (builder@host) (gcc version 11.2.0) #1 SMP Tue Jan 2 00:00:00 UTC 2024";
private const string CustomTerminalPlusKernelBanner =
"Linux version 6.1.0+ (builder@host) (gcc version 11.2.0) #1 SMP Tue Jan 2 00:00:00 UTC 2024";
private const string Wsl2Banner =
"Linux version 5.15.90.1-microsoft-standard-WSL2 (oe-user@oe-host) (x86_64-msft-linux-gcc (GCC) 9.3.0) #1 SMP Fri Jan 27 02:56:13 UTC 2023";
private const string EarlyWsl2Banner =
"Linux version 4.19.84-microsoft-standard (oe-user@oe-host) (gcc version 8.3.0 (GCC)) #1 SMP Wed Nov 13 11:44:37 UTC 2019";
// Some Microsoft-shipped 4.19 WSL 2 kernels used the legacy "...-microsoft-WSL2-standard"
// release shape before Microsoft standardized on "...-microsoft-standard[-WSL2]".
private const string LegacyWsl2Banner =
"Linux version 4.19.121-microsoft-WSL2-standard (oe-user@oe-host) (gcc version 8.3.0 (GCC)) #1 SMP Fri Jul 10 23:59:06 UTC 2020";
private const string NewerWsl2Banner =
"Linux version 6.6.87.2-microsoft-standard-WSL2 (root@builder) (gcc (GCC) 11.2.0) #1 SMP PREEMPT_DYNAMIC Thu Jun 5 18:30:46 UTC 2025";
private const string MixedCaseWsl2Banner =
"Linux version 5.15.90.1-MICROSOFT-STANDARD-wsl2 (oe-user@oe-host) (x86_64-msft-linux-gcc (GCC) 9.3.0) #1 SMP Fri Jan 27 02:56:13 UTC 2023";
private const string MixedCaseEarlyWsl2Banner =
"Linux version 4.19.84-Microsoft-Standard (oe-user@oe-host) (gcc version 8.3.0 (GCC)) #1 SMP Wed Nov 13 11:44:37 UTC 2019";
private const string CustomWsl2LookingBanner =
"Linux version 6.1.0-custom-WSL2 (builder@host) (gcc version 11.2.0) #1 SMP Tue Jan 2 00:00:00 UTC 2024";
private const string CustomMicrosoftStandardLookingBanner =
"Linux version 6.1.0-microsoft-standard-custom (builder@host) (gcc version 11.2.0) #1 SMP Tue Jan 2 00:00:00 UTC 2024";
private const string CustomPrefixWsl2LookingBanner =
"Linux version 6.1.0-custom-microsoft-standard-WSL2 (builder@host) (gcc version 11.2.0) #1 SMP Tue Jan 2 00:00:00 UTC 2024";
private const string CustomPrefixMicrosoftStandardLookingBanner =
"Linux version 6.1.0-custom-microsoft-standard (builder@host) (gcc version 11.2.0) #1 SMP Tue Jan 2 00:00:00 UTC 2024";
private const string NativeLinuxBanner =
"Linux version 6.8.0-64-generic (buildd@lcy02-amd64-029) (x86_64-linux-gnu-gcc-13 (Ubuntu 13.3.0-6ubuntu2~24.04) 13.3.0) #67-Ubuntu SMP PREEMPT_DYNAMIC Sun Jun 15 20:23:31 UTC 2025";
// A native kernel whose build identity happens to carry a marker this check looks for. /proc/version
// records who built the kernel and with what, and none of that says anything about WSL.
private const string NativeLinuxBannerBuiltByMicrosoft =
"Linux version 6.8.0-64-generic (Microsoft@builder) (x86_64-linux-gnu-gcc-13 (Ubuntu 13.3.0-6ubuntu2~24.04) 13.3.0) #67-Ubuntu SMP PREEMPT_DYNAMIC Sun Jun 15 20:23:31 UTC 2025";
// A malformed nonblank /proc/version line that cannot yield a kernel release.
private const string MalformedProcVersionBanner = "Linux version";
// A malformed release token that contains a Microsoft marker but no numeric kernel version.
private const string MalformedKernelReleaseBanner =
"Linux version unknown-microsoft-standard-WSL2 (builder@host) (gcc version 11.2.0) #1 SMP";
